Cryogenic Tanks Market Summary
Cryogenic tanks are specialized storage vessels designed to contain and preserve liquefied gases at extremely low temperatures, typically below -150°C (-238°F). These tanks utilize advanced insulation systems and pressure relief mechanisms to maintain the integrity and safety of stored cryogenic liquids including liquid nitrogen, liquid natural gas (LNG), liquid hydrogen, liquid oxygen, and other specialty gases. The market serves diverse applications across manufacturing industries for metal processing and chemical production, healthcare sectors for medical gas storage and laboratory research, food and beverage industries for preservation and processing, and various other applications including aerospace and energy storage. The growing demand for LNG as a cleaner energy source, expanding healthcare infrastructure requiring medical gases, and increasing adoption of hydrogen fuel technologies drive market growth. Additionally, the rise of space exploration activities and advanced manufacturing processes requiring precise temperature control contribute to market expansion.
Market Size and Growth Forecast
The global cryogenic tanks market is projected to reach between USD 5.0 billion and USD 8.0 billion in 2025, with a compound annual growth rate (CAGR) of 4% to 9% through 2030, reflecting steady demand across multiple industrial sectors and emerging energy applications.

Type Analysis
Liquefied Nitrogen: Expected growth of 4.2-8.0%, valued for industrial cooling and preservation applications. Trends focus on improved insulation and safety systems. Liquid Natural Gas (LNG): Projected growth of 5.5-10.5%, preferred for energy storage and transportation. Advances highlight large-scale storage capabilities and safety enhancements. Liquid Hydrogen: Anticipated growth of 8.0-12.5%, essential for fuel cell applications and energy storage. Developments prioritize leak prevention and handling safety. Liquid Oxygen: Expected growth of 4.0-7.5%, critical for healthcare and industrial applications. Trends emphasize purity maintenance and contamination control. Others: Projected growth of 3.5-8.5%, including specialty gases and research applications. Advances focus on customized solutions and niche applications.

Market Opportunities and Challenges
Opportunities: Growing hydrogen economy and fuel cell adoption create substantial demand for liquid hydrogen storage solutions, while LNG market expansion requires extensive storage infrastructure. Space industry growth and satellite deployment drive demand for specialized cryogenic systems, particularly for rocket fuel storage. Medical and pharmaceutical industry expansion in emerging markets presents significant growth opportunities.
Challenges: High manufacturing costs and complex safety requirements limit market penetration, while skilled technician shortages affect installation and maintenance capabilities. Stringent environmental regulations and safety standards increase compliance costs, and volatile raw material prices impact profitability. Energy costs for maintaining cryogenic temperatures affect operational economics.
